I used my new Sizzix embossing machine and embossed the basic card using Cuttlebug embossing folder "Perfectly Paisley". I used orange as the "one of a kind" element, as suggested earlier this week (using the opposite color on the color wheel).

I really like the looks of Lisa's card today and wanted to try a painted bkgd using Hero Arts white embossing ink. I painted the bkgd with Ranger's Distress inks, broken china, stormy sky, and peeled paint. Then I gave it a quick squirt of Perfect Pearl to give it a little shine.
